    Understanding the Challenges of Date Calculation

    Calculating the number of days between two dates is more complex than simply subtracting the day numbers. The irregular lengths of months (28, 29, 30, or 31 days) and the occasional leap year (adding an extra day to February) require a more nuanced approach. A simple subtraction will yield an incorrect answer unless you account for these variations. This is where a deeper understanding of the Gregorian calendar becomes crucial.

    The Gregorian Calendar and its Irregularities

    The Gregorian calendar, the calendar system used globally today, is a solar calendar based on the Earth's revolution around the Sun. While it aims for a consistent 365-day year, the actual orbital period is slightly longer, leading to the introduction of leap years every four years (except for century years not divisible by 400). This irregularity adds complexity when calculating the number of days between any two dates.

    Methods for Calculating Elapsed Days Since April 24th

    Several methods can determine the number of days since April 24th, ranging from simple manual calculations (suitable for short timeframes) to leveraging the power of online calculators and programming tools for more complex scenarios.

    1. Manual Calculation (Suitable for Short Timeframes):

    For a recent date like calculating the days since April 24th, a manual approach is feasible. Let's say today is October 26, 2024. We can break down the calculation as follows:

    • Days remaining in April: 30 (days in April) - 24 (day of the month) = 6 days
    • Days in May: 31 days
    • Days in June: 30 days
    • Days in July: 31 days
    • Days in August: 31 days
    • Days in September: 30 days
    • Days in October: 26 days

    Adding these together: 6 + 31 + 30 + 31 + 31 + 30 + 26 = 185 days

    Therefore, as of October 26th, 2024, there have been approximately 185 days since April 24th, 2024. This method becomes increasingly cumbersome and error-prone when calculating larger time spans.

    3. Programming Solutions (for Advanced Users):

    For those with programming skills, languages like Python offer powerful libraries (such as datetime) to handle date and time calculations with ease. This approach is best suited for automating the calculation process, especially when dealing with large datasets or needing to perform calculations repeatedly.

    Example Python Code:

    from datetime import date
    
    def days_between(d1, d2):
        d1 = date(d1.year, d1.month, d1.day)
        d2 = date(d2.year, d2.month, d2.day)
        return abs((d2 - d1).days)
    
    date1 = date(2024, 4, 24)
    date2 = date(2024, 10, 26) # Replace with today's date
    
    days = days_between(date1, date2)
    print(f"Number of days between {date1} and {date2}: {days}")

    Common Mistakes to Avoid

    • Ignoring Leap Years: Failing to account for leap years is a common mistake that can lead to significant errors, especially over longer periods.
    • Incorrect Month Lengths: Misremembering the number of days in each month can also lead to inaccurate calculations.
    • Simple Subtraction: Subtracting the day numbers directly without considering month lengths is fundamentally flawed.
